Bayer Leverkusen ace Kai Havertz could impact Liverpool’s potential bid to bring Philippe Coutinho back to Anfield. The Reds have regularly been linked with a move for the Brazilian, who is currently on loan at Bayern Munich from Barcelona.
The Bundesliga giants have a £109m option to buy Coutinho at the end of his loan spell, though he has proved inconsistent during his spell at Bayern.
The 27-year-old has scored eight Bundesliga goals while also finding the net once in the Champions League. But Bayern have also been linked with a move for Havertz, and the German would prove to be a cheaper option than Coutinho.
